delhi-polls-congress-releases-election-manifesto

Delhi Polls: Congress releases election manifesto

New Delhi, Nov 20 (ANI): With Delhi assembly polls coming closer, Congress released its election manifesto on Wednesday which focuses on growth, development, education for the girls under Ladli Scheme. The party claimed that under its rule Delhi will grow faster. Releasing the manifesto, Delhi Chief Minister Sheila Dikshit said that double-decker flyovers will be built to ease the traffic situation. She also said holding areas will be set up for migrants along with permanent hawking zones. Nov 20, 2013
manish-tewari-hits-out-at-bjp-over-snooping-row

Manish Tewari hits out at BJP over snooping row

Panaji, Nov 20 (ANI): Union Information and Broadcasting Minister, Manish Tewari on Wednesday lashed out at the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) over the allegations of snooping on a young woman by the Gujarat police, saying there is a difference between security and surveillance. In an alleged taped conversation between former home minister of Gujarat, Amit Shah and Gujarat IPS officer G L Singhal aired by news portals Cobrapost and Gulail, Shah was instructing Singhal to closely monitor the movements of the woman referred to in the report as "Madhuri", which is not her real name. Addressing mediapersons in Goa, Tewari said that the BJP cannot fool people by dubbing the incident as a security issue. Nov 20, 2013
